About the Event

The International Workshop on AI-Driven Semiconductor and Energy-Efficient Hardware, aligned with India’s semiconductor initiatives such as the India Semiconductor Mission (ISM) and IESA, explores how AI is transforming semiconductor design for low-power, high-performance computing. The workshop covers key themes including AI accelerator architectures, advanced devices, memory-centric and neuromorphic computing and end-to-end AI chip design flows, providing a unified view from devices to systems.

It also touches on OSAT (Outsourced Semiconductor Assembly and Test), highlighting its role in packaging, system integration, and scalable AI hardware solutions within India’s semiconductor value chain. With a strong emphasis on energy efficiency, the program includes low-power VLSI techniques, AI-based power optimization, and hardware software co-design for edge AI, embedded systems and renewable energy applications. Designed for students, researchers, and professionals, the workshop bridges academia and industry, focusing on practical challenges and performance power trade-offs while equipping participants with skills for sustainable, energy-efficient AI hardware design.
